Output 35d92eff92d69861a243c4479c1402fda820c5476a82b2ebba33bdfa2a6589bc:9

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58291329dd5aa194318cd0e144fbd2f79cdea783 OP_EQUALVERIFY OP_CHECKSIG
address
DDBFD53vib8KLgLRUuqFFeJJpZ8gManecv
transaction
35d92eff92d69861a243c4479c1402fda820c5476a82b2ebba33bdfa2a6589bc